Default Category
-
Eibach 01-07 Toyota SEQUOIA Pro-Truck Lift System (Stage 1) - E80-82-095-01-22$1,046.00Out of stock -
Eibach ERS 4.00 in. Length x 3.00 in. ID Coil-Over Spring - 0400.300.0550SSpecial Price $97.50 Regular Price $100.00 -
Eibach ERS 2.50 in. ID Linear Tender Spring - 0175.250.0250Special Price $86.50 Regular Price $87.78








